Returning to the sample of adult women, with a sample mean height of x¯=64.3 inches and sample standard deviation of s=2.4 inche
levacccp [35]

Answer:

16%

Step-by-step explanation:

The Empirical rule formula states that:

a) 68% of data falls within 1 standard deviation from the mean - that means between μ - σ and μ + σ .

b) 95% of data falls within 2 standard deviations from the mean - between μ – 2σ and μ + 2σ

From the question, we have:

sample mean height = 64.3 inches sample standard deviation of s = 2.4 inches,

Imputing that into the first Empirical rule,

a) 68% of data falls within 1 standard deviation from the mean - that means between μ - σ and μ + σ .

μ = 64.3 inches

σ = 2.4 inches

64.3 + 2.4 = 67.7 inches

64.3 - 2.4 = 61.9 inches

Hence, from the above calculation, 68% of the data have 61.9 inches as their height.

We are to find the percentage that falls below 61.9 inches

= 100 - % of those that fall within 61.9 inches

= 100% - 68 %

= 32%

Since we have two sides for a distribution,

= 32%/2

= 16 %

Therefore, the percentage of those that fall below 61.9 inches is 16%

What is the image of (-9,3) when it is reflected across the line y = x?
expeople1 [14]

Answer:

(3, -9)

Step-by-step explanation:

To reflect an image across the line y = x, (x, y) → (y, x).

(-9, 3) → (3, -9)
